site stats

Sas sql change length

Webb4 juni 2024 · Solution 1. If you put your LENGTH statement before the SET statement, in a Data step, you can change the length of a variable. Obviously, you will get truncation if you have data longer than your new length. However, using a DATA step to change the length is also re-creating the data set, so I'm confused by that part of your question. Webb21 maj 2014 · As you can manipulate tables very easy with SAS there is an other way. Understand the way the PDV works using the datastep. ... quit; /* then we use sql to change the variable's length fastly and easily. we need to generate the sql code like: proc sql; alter table have1 modify name char(8),x char ...

Lengths and formats: the long and short of it - The SAS Dummy

Webbthe length be as short as it can without truncation. INTRODUCTION Suppose a character variable length is 200 and the value is “H”, a SAS® dataset will store this data as “H” followed by 199 spaces. If the longest value stored in this variable has length 1, then this variable will take up 200 times the data space absolutely needed. Webb25 apr. 2024 · Analysis. As shown in the results, above, the CARS data set filesize is 192KB. Note: When the SIZEKMG. format is specified in a format= option, SAS determines whether to apply KB for kilobytes, MB for megabytes, or GB for gigabytes; and divides the numeric filesize value by one of the following values: childs lake campground reservations https://omnigeekshop.com

How to Format Variables in a SAS Dataset - SAS Example Code

Webb27 dec. 2024 · To change the length of character variables, the LENGTH statement consists of 3 steps: The LENGTH keyword. The name(s) of the variable(s) of which you … WebbIf a column is already in the table, then you can change the following column attributes by using the MODIFY clause: length, informat, format, and label. The values in a table are either truncated or padded with blanks (if character data) as necessary to meet the specified length attribute. WebbSAS® 9.4 SQL Procedure User’s Guide, Fourth Edition documentation.sas.com. SAS® Help Center. Customer Support SAS Documentation. SAS® 9.4 and SAS® Viya® 3.5 Programming Documentation SAS 9.4 / Viya 3.5. PDF EPUB Feedback. Welcome to SAS Programming Documentation for SAS® 9 ... gp 1270 f2 battery

sas - Is there a way to change the length of a variable using Proc datasets…

Category:Changing variable type and variable length in SAS datasets

Tags:Sas sql change length

Sas sql change length

How to change the length of variables using Proc SQL

Webbmlive detroit red wings, windows 7 system reserved partition increase size, change font size on samsung galaxy ace xda, increase font size htc explorer jaggyrom, s class coupe vs e class coupe, how to increase size of biceps without increasing weight lifting, jan clayton singing going home, does red wine increase your sex drive naturally, how to increase the … Webb27 jan. 2024 · This guide contains written and illustrated tutorials for the statistical software SAS. Informats tell SAS how to read data, while formats tell SAS how to write (or print) data. This tutorial shows how to use informats and formats to correctly read in data, as well as change how printed data is displayed to the user.

Sas sql change length

Did you know?

WebbThe maximum length of any character value in SAS is 32,767 bytes. This LENGTH statement assigns a length of 10 to the character variable Airport: length Airport $ 10; … WebbReducing the Length of Character Variables in a SAS ® Data Set . Bruce Gilsen, Federal Reserve Board, Washington, DC . ABSTRACT In the big data era, reducing the defined length of character variables to their actual maximum length in any observation is one way to reduce disk storage use and improve processing time with no loss of information.

WebbThis sample finds the maximum length of each character value and uses the SQL procedure and the ALTER TABLE statement to alter each character column and assign … Webb9 apr. 2024 · In that case the only way to change its length is to define it BEFORE the SET statement. data birth; length Racebin $20; set birth; if Race="White" then Racebin = …

Webb28 mars 2024 · In this code, first, using proc sql and SAS view sashelp.vcolumn, we create a macro variable varlist to hold the list of all the variable names in our table, … Webb1 proc sql noprint; 2 select style, sqfeet 3 into :style, :sqfeet 4 from proclib.houses; 5 6 %put &style &sqfeet; CONDO 900 You can create one new macro variable per row in the result of the SELECT statement. This example shows how you can request more values for one column than for another.

Webb• SAS Certified Base Programmer • Have good knowledge in SAS/BASE, SAS/MACROS, SAS/ODS AND SAS/SQL. • Good knowledge on creation of new datasets by reading external raw data files using Import, Infile and Libname access methods from Databases. • Good knowledge on various SAS functions like SCAN, SUBSTR, TRANSLATE, …

WebbYou can use the MODIFY clause to change the width, informat, format, and label of a column. To change a column's name, use the RENAME= data set option. You cannot … gp 125 vcs 分享到 facebookWebbReplicate a data set without data. Using PROC SQL in SAS, it is very easy to create a new empty data set while keeping all the structure of the original data set. proc sql; create table class1 like sashelp.class; quit; The Takeaway: So, this was our side on SQL SET Operators. We hope that you must have found it useful. childs lab coatWebb4 nov. 2024 · The resulting value is the position of the right-most nonblank character in the specified string cval. When NOTRIM is specified, LENGTH returns the length of a string, … gp120 hiv functionWebb23 dec. 2024 · Note, if SAS doesn’t display the format correctly, you might change the length of the format. For example, DOLLAR18.2 instead of DOLLAR12.2. For more numeric formats, see these pages (1, 2). Character Variables. Besides numeric variables, you can also use the FORMAT statement to change the look of character variables. gp 1272 f2 battery replacementWebbThe Healthcare Businesswomen’s Association celebrates #volunteersweek in April every year to honor women volunteers who have made significant… childs lake estates milford miWebb15 sep. 2024 · To change the length of a character variable in SAS, you can use the LENGTH statement before the SET statement in a data step. data want; length name $30; set have; run; You can change the length of one or more character variables with the LENGTH statement. data want; length name second_name third_name $30; set have; run; childs lake estates milford michiganWebbSend a DBMS-specific nonquery SQL statement to a DBMS: EXECUTE: Add rows: INSERT: Reset options that affect the procedure environment without restarting the procedure: … gp1272f2 csb battery